Joseph Alfred "Al" George, a lifelong resident of South Amherst, passed away Saturday, August 12, 2023 in Lorain. He was born in Amherst on June 25, 1934 to the late Zachour and Jenny (Deeby) George. Al was preceded in death by the love of his life Jeannette (Yonkings) George, his daughter Ann Allison, grandson Frank Lenoci, great grandson Jaxon Joseph Howard, sisters Theresa Asmar and Victoria George, and his brother James George. Al was a car salesman early in his life and was the recipient of top sales awards from Chrysler-Plymouth. He later was employed by Ford Motor Company from where he retired. Al was an active member of the former Lebanese-Syrian Club and a lifetime member of Nativity of the Blessed Virgin Mary Catholic Church of South Amherst. He enjoyed tinkering with lawn mowers and visiting Jamie's Flea Market in South Amherst.
